Software Engineer
Contract Duration 9 Months
Pay rate up to $59.42/hr
Job Description
This Software Engineer II position works out of Sunnyvale (CA) or Sylmar (CA) location, contract to hire.
Software Engineer works under general supervision and performs specialized-level software project activities in such areas as Development, Tools, Test, Requirements, and/or related areas.
Assignments may include but are not limited to, analyzing requirements, planning and scheduling data, updating and maintaining different software specifications based on analysis of specifications, needs, and improvements, as well as troubleshooting, debugging, and maintaining software, test, or tool designs, cases, scripts, procedures, and/or code based on strategic analysis.
Work requires the application of theoretical engineering principles, evaluation, ingenuity, and creative/analytical techniques typically acquired in a recognized four-year or more academic course of specialized study.
Applies engineering and scientific principles to the evaluation and solution of technical problems in a creative manner unique to each study.
Exercises level appropriate technical judgment in planning, organizing, performing, and/or coordinating engineering work.
What You'll Do
Work on software design, coding, and unit testing software, supporting verification and validation testing, and ensuring that all product development conforms to design specifications and coding standards for medical devices.
The Software Engineer will support the development, enhancement, and modifications to software source code.
Contribute to, and support reviews held by other engineers on related projects and provide useful feedback.
Contribute to and support a variety of test phase efforts.
Design and implement software in programming languages such as Java/C# and database systems such as Postgres/Oracle.
Assist in the preparation of detailed design specifications for implementation per Client design development process.
Review project deliverables such as specifications, code, and test/tool procedures for feasibility, thoroughness, clarity, correctness, and accuracy.
Presents at design reviews; documents and resolves issues as directed.
Support all Company initiatives as identified by management and in support of Quality Management Systems (QMS), Environmental Management Systems (EMS), and other regulatory requirements.
Comply with U.S. Food and Drug Administration (FDA) regulations, other regulatory requirements, Company policies, operating procedures, processes, and task assignments.
Maintains positive and cooperative communications and collaboration with all levels of employees, customers, contractors, and vendors.
Education And Experience You'll Bring
Required
Bachelor's Degree in Engineering discipline, computer science, related engineering field, or an equivalent combination of education and work experience.
3 years of hands-on development experience in designing and implementation of applications using Java or C#
Experience with any Object-Oriented Programming like Java or C#, scripting, multi-threading, formal software development methodologies, and source code management.
Experience on one or more of the major cloud platforms, such as Azure, Google Cloud, and AWS.
Working knowledge of cloud computing technology, familiar with Docker, Kubernetes, and other cloud platforms/tools.
Working knowledge of Linux and Windows operating systems
Ability to work in a highly matrixed and geographically diverse business environment.
Ability to work within a team and as an individual contributor in a fast-paced, changing environment.
Strong verbal and written communication with the ability to effectively communicate at multiple levels in the organization.
Multitasks, prioritizes, and meets deadlines in a timely manner.
Strong organizational and follow-up skills, as well as attention to detail.
Ability to maintain regular and predictable attendance
Preferred
Master's Degree preferred
Strong in Core Java/object-oriented programming principles, multithreaded applications, Design Patterns, and their practical implementation.
Design and implement software using core Java (J2SE application coding as well as GUI development using SWING).
Experience with unit- testing.
Benefits:
Medical, Vision, and Dental Insurance Plans
401k Retirement Fund
About The Company:
Our client is a globally diversified healthcare company with a central purpose of helping people live their healthiest possible lives. They offer a broad portfolio of market-leading products that align with favorable long-term healthcare trends in both developed and developing markets. Working with this company, you'll tackle a wide array of problems including some of the world's greatest healthcare challenges while experiencing myriad cultures, geographies, and technologies. They are creating the future of healthcare through life-changing technologies and products that make you healthier and stronger, quickly identify when you have a medical need, and treat conditions to help you get back to doing what you love. It serves people in more than 160 countries with leading medical devices, diagnostics, nutrition products, and branded generic medicines.
If you are looking for a great company to work for, look no further because our client has received an average of a four-star rating from its thousands of employees that have written positive reviews on Glassdoor and Indeed.
#gtthcr
#LI-GTT